Latest Patents
Kadowaki holds a patent for a "Polymer microparticle for carrying physiologically active substance and method for preparing same." This invention provides innovative polymer particles that can serve as analytical reagents with high precision and sensitivity. The method allows for easy control of functional groups and the introduction of hydrophilic compounds to inhibit nonspecific reactions. The polymer particles are created through the polymerization of a monomer, a radical polymerization initiator, and an emulsifier, which is an amphiphilic block polymer.
